Common Causes of Garage Door Remote Not Working
Now that you know what the common signs of garage door remote not working are, it’s time to take a look at the most common causes. Here are some of the most common causes of garage door remote not working:
- Dead batteries.
- Dirty or damaged remote.
- Interference from other electronics.
- Damaged or disconnected wiring.
- Damaged or disconnected sensors.
- Damaged or disconnected motor.
How to Fix Garage Door Remote Not Working
Once you’ve identified the cause of your garage door remote not working, it’s time to fix it. Here’s how to fix the most common causes of garage door remote not working:
- Dead batteries – Replace the batteries in your remote.
- Dirty or damaged remote – Clean the remote or replace it.
- Interference from other electronics – Move the remote away from other electronics.
- Damaged or disconnected wiring – Repair or replace the wiring.
- Damaged or disconnected sensors – Replace the sensors.
- Damaged or disconnected motor – Replace the motor.
